Which bike does not need license in India?
Some battery-powered two-wheelers with a power output less than 250 watts and top speed lower than 25kmph come under the category of electric bicycles or E-bikes, as per the Central Motor Vehicle Rules (CMVR). These vehicles can be ridden even without a proper driving license.
Does Ola electric scooter need license?
Ola Electric Ola Scooter hasn’t launched yet. Moreover, you need no license or registration in India for scooters that have their top speed capped at 25km per hour or has a motor of 250W or lower. However, the Ola Electric Ola Scooter is powered by a 6000 W Hub Motor, thus requiring license and registration.

Are electric scooters legal in India?
What are RTO rules for e-scooter driving licence? Any battery-operated vehicle which has power less than 250W and speed limit not more than 25kmph such electric scooter are exempted from RTO and these electric scooters don’t require a licence in India.
What is the cost of Ola scooter?
The scooter also gets three ride modes, including normal, sport and hyper. The S1 and S1 Pro models have an ex-showroom price tag of Rs 99,999 and Rs 1.29 lakh, respectively. The Ola scooter has one of the highest ranges in the segment. In a single charge its S1 model will give a range of 121 km and the S1 Pro 181 km.
